Rate of Return
The profit or deficit experienced from an investment during a set timeframe, represented as a percent growth from the initial investment value.
Capital Budgeting
The process of planning and managing a firm's long-term investments in projects and assets, considering their potential returns and risks.
Long-Term Commitment
Refers to obligations or investments that a company plans to hold or is expected to fulfill over an extended period, typically beyond one year.
